| Niveau d'études visé | Bac +3 |
|---|---|
| Date de la prochaine session | Sept. 2026 |
| Durée de la formation en année | 3 ans |
| Statut de l'école | Non renseigné |
| Formation reconnue par l'État | Oui |
| Rythme de formation | Temps plein |
| Modalité | En présentiel |
| Prix | 7000 € |
Description
Le Bachelor développeur d’applications est une formation complète et opérationnelle qui permet d’acquérir une méthodologie solide pour prendre en charge le développement d’applications informatiques.
Le métier : le concepteur développeur d’applications participe, sous la direction d’un chef de projet, a la réalisation d’applications informatiques. Il participe à la réalisation de la phase de spécification détaillée, et a l’implémentation de la solution avec les technologies retenues.
Thématiques abordées
Concevoir des applications numériques en intégrant les recommandations de sécurité
- Maîtriser les conceptions orientées Objet
- Maîtriser l’UML : langage de définition de conception
- Maîtriser les « Design pattern » et les appliquer
- Mettre en place des architectures applicatives (MVC…)
- Maîtriser les outils du développeur (Git / Github…)
- Gérer la qualité logicielle et les tests avec méthode
Piloter un projet DevOps de développement d’application numérique
- Evaluer les délais, les charges et les coûts
- Organiser, planifier, suivre, contrôler le projet
- Maîtriser les risques et la qualité
- Communiquer en interne et en externe à l’entreprise
- Contribuer à un projet en méthodes Agiles
- Pratiquer les méthodes et outils DEVOPS
Développer des applications numériques
- Maîtriser l’algorithme et les méthodologies de développement
- Maîtriser la programmation de différents langages front (Javascript…) et Back (Programmation Orientée Objet – Java…)
- Maîtriser des frameworks de développement (Symfony, Spring, React.js, Vue.js, Node.js..)
Réaliser une interface d’échange de données informatisées
- Réaliser des modèles relationnels et mettre en place des bases de données
- Maîtriser le langage SQL et savoir faire des requêtes avancées
- Avoir un socle de connaissances en Big Data (NoSQL..)
Objectifs de la formation
- Concevoir et développer des applications logicielles
- Assurer la maintenance corrective et évolutive
- Sécuriser les développements
- Gérer un projet
- Mettre en œuvre une démarche qualité et de gestion des risques
Points forts
- Développement d’applications en langage objet
- Développement Front-End et Back End
- Méthodologie solide pour apprendre à développer et s’adapter à de nouveaux langages de programmation
- Reconnaissance : Titre RNCP de niveau 6 reconnu par l’Etat
Découvrir l’établissement

Voir l’établissement
